Gonzaga rides strong second half to win over Portland

PORTLAND, Oreg. — The number one ranked Gonzaga Bulldogs responded in the second half to come back and beat Portland on the road 85-72 Thursday night to open WCC play.
The first half didn’t go as planned as the Pilots were hitting tough shots everywhere on the way to a seven point halftime lead.
After the break Gonzaga turned up the defense and it led to a number of fast break buckets and open looks from behind the arc.
All five starters finished with double-digit scoring led by Killian Tillie with 22 points.
With the win, Gonzaga improves to 15-1 on the season, and 1-0 in West Coast Conference play.
Next up is a home game against Pepperdine Saturday night at 7pm.
